Managing Director Recognised in STEM Volunteering Role

We are proud to announce that our Managing Director, Debbie Heald MBE has completed 50 hours of volunteering to support the STEM Ambassador Programme. STEM Ambassadors are volunteers who have jobs related to science, technology, engineering and mathematics. They promote STEM careers across the UK and inspire the next generation to get involved in the subject areas.

Debbie put herself forward for the STEM Ambassador Programme to engage more school leavers in the local community to consider a career with Heald. Debbie’s volunteering role has included school visits and aspirational dinners. During these events, Debbie has promoted the career opportunities that are available to young people at Heald, why they are different and why they are exciting. Heald have also supported Hornsea School and Language College with their F24 challenge, which allows students to build an electric car to race at Greenpower Events.

Working closely with Hornsea School and Language College, Heald welcomed a group of students to the office to demonstrate what goes on behind the scenes of making the products. Heald also showcased some of their crash test videos which have gone viral!

Shortly after the tour, Heald provided two students from Hornsea the opportunity to undertake work experience placements, which saw Holly work in our CAD department and Ethan across a variety of roles at the workshop. You can read more about their journey here.

As well as offering careers in STEM, Heald are a huge advocate of the apprenticeship scheme and provide these in several areas of the company. Heald have seen many apprentices complete their apprenticeships, who have then been offered a full-time position at the company afterwards.
